In a landmark disclosure during its Q4 earnings call, Tesla has revealed it now has 1.1 million active Full Self-Driving (FSD) subscribers worldwide. The announcement comes as the company prepares to shift exclusively to a monthly subscription model, a strategic move tied to Elon Musk's ambitious goal of reaching 10 million active users.

Osisko Development Corp. (TSXV:ODV) has announced a major $125 million equity financing to advance its flagship Cariboo Gold Project in British Columbia, following a temporary operational suspension due to a contractor fatality. The move comes as the company's shares show strong recent momentum but trade at a significant discount to peers, raising questions about its valuation and path forward.
